To make a federal law in the United States, a bill must be introduced in either the House of Representatives or the Senate. The bill goes through several stages of review, debate, and amendments before being voted on by both chambers. If the bill passes in both the House and the Senate, it is sent to the President to be signed into law.
Yes, individuals who pursue law school come from a variety of educational backgrounds. There is no prescribed bachelor's degree for law, although some students take a pre-law tract to ensure they take the required prerequisite coursework. Still it is a tract, not a degree. If you wish to practice corporate law then a bachelor's degree in business would be a consideration, if criminal law then a bachelor's in criminal justice might be a consideration.
